Comfort
Before purchasing a product, it is important to consider the comfort of headphones. They must be comfortable to wear for long periods of time and not cause pain or discomfort. The headphones should be well-padded and not put too much pressure on your ears or head. They must also be able to block out external noise effectively. These factors are particularly important for commuters as well as workers.
Over-ear headphones usually have thick padding that stops them from applying too much pressure on your ears. They also have larger earcups which help to reduce the background noise and allow you to listen to music with less interference. They are also light and comfortable to wear them for extended periods of time. The earcups can be sufficient to cover your ears completely which makes them a great option for people with large ears.

The clamping force of your earcups is also crucial. This determines the amount of pressure they exert on your ear. Earlobes can be get injured if you use excessive clamping force. This is a common problem with DJ headphones, but it can be avoided by choosing a pair which has a moderate clamping force.

Noise cancellation
ANC uses a set of microphones that detect sounds from the surrounding and plays exactly the opposite to cancel the sound. The rumble of an airplane engine, the chatter of your neighbors or the bustling cafe will all disappear. It works better for lower frequencies than higher ones, so it's still not a magical solution to block out every sound around you. It's a great piece of technology that's worth a look at when looking for over-ear headphones.
The majority of headphones with ANC are now wireless and Bluetooth. The battery life can sometimes go beyond 24 hours. They're also more expensive than wired models but they offer the convenience of not having cables and superior noise cancellation.
